Essentials of Marketing Beyond the Four Ps (Section 1)

MGMT X461.6  (3)

A required course in the Certificate Programs in Marketing and Business Administration.
For marketing managers, company generalists, entrepreneurs and non-marketing professionals, this course provides a strong understanding of fundamental marketing principles and practices. Students will learn the role and application of the "4 P's"-product, price, place and promotion-in developing a strategic marketing plan. In addition, students will gain experience with market segmentation, positioning, the product and service development process, financial budgeting and integrated marketing communications. By the end of the course, students will have experience creating an integrated, strategic marketing plan for a product or service in the marketplace and will have the skills and knowledge required to create plans for their own organizations.
